Portland Opera to Perform at St. Catherine's

Join us, Saturday February 27 at 1 PM for a sneak peek of our 2016 Season featuring Portland Opera's Resident Artists and Chorus Master and Assistant Conductor Nicholas Fox. Resident Artists will perform highlights from Mozart's The Magic Flute, Sondheim's Sweeney Todd, Tchaikovsky's Eugene Onegin, and Rossini's The Italian Girl in Algiers.
